Who Are We

The Beau Monde is a recognized chapter of Romance Writers of America (RWA). Our purpose is to promote excellence in romantic fiction, set primarily in the Regency period (1811-1820)

Royal Ascot Contest 2009 Winners

The Beau Monde Board would like to announce the winners of this years Royal Ascot:

Regency Historical

Judged by Lucy Gilmour and the Harlequin Mills & Boon Historical team.

  • First: Mis-Matched, by Alleyne Dickens*
  • Second: Seduced by Passion, by Carol Jo Kachmar
  • Third: Never Too Late, by Karen Dobbins

* Revised Complete Manuscript Requested

Hot & Wild Regency

Judged by Tessa Woodward, Avon Editor, HarperCollins.

  • First: Deceit of Desire, by Pamela Bolton-Holyfield
  • Second: Secret Possessions, by Leah Ball
  • Third: The Coven at Callington, by Shereen Vedam

Sweet & Mild Regency

Judged by Deb Werksman, Acquiring Editor, Sourcebooks.

  • First: The Angel and St. Clair, by Constance Hussey
  • Second: The Legend of the Fox, by Donna Maloy*
  • Third: The Return of Hope, by Marjorie Gilbert

* Partial Submission to Sourcebooks Children's Editor Requested

Regency Reader

The Beau Monde offers the Regency Reader, a free emailed newsletter for anyone interested in Regency romances. This free monthly publication features a listing of new and upcoming titles, author interviews and tidbits about the Regency era.
